Alicante’s main train terminal is discovered in the center of Alicante near the “El Corte Ingles” mall. Virtually every major Spanish city is accessible, consisting of Madrid, Seville, Barcelona, Valencia as well as Bilbao. There are high-speed train links regularly as well as you can also schedule at the terminal or online at Renfe.es – Address: Avda. De Salamanca, Alicante. Tel: +34 965 923 850.

Within Alicante itself, there is a fantastic bus solution that will take you to whichever part you wish to go to. The red buses are utilized for the inner city areas of Alicante, whereas the Blue buses go to the surrounding towns such as El Campello which is number 21.
The Alicante main bus terminal is situated at “Address: Calle Portugal 17, Alicante”, and additionally has services to the rest of the district of Alicante, along with national and worldwide services.
